Biography
Robert Carlyle, born on April 14, 1961, in Scotland, is a distinguished actor known for his exceptional talent and versatility on both the big screen and television. With a career spanning decades, Carlyle has left a lasting impact on the entertainment industry with his memorable performances in a wide range of films and TV shows.
Carlyle's filmography is impressive and diverse, showcasing his ability to embody a variety of characters. From his breakout role in "Trainspotting" to his captivating portrayal in "The Full Monty" and his gripping performance in "28 Weeks Later," Carlyle has consistently delivered nuanced and compelling performances that have captivated audiences worldwide.
In addition to his success in film, Carlyle has also made a significant mark on television with roles in popular series such as "Hamish Macbeth," "Stargate Universe," and "Once Upon a Time." His ability to bring depth and authenticity to his characters has earned him critical acclaim and a dedicated fan base.
Throughout his career, Carlyle has received numerous accolades for his outstanding work, including a BAFTA Award for Best Actor in a Leading Role for his performance in "The Full Monty" and a Gemini Award for his role in "Stargate Universe." His talent has been recognized internationally, with nominations for prestigious awards like the Emmy Award for his role in the miniseries "Human Trafficking."
